Summer is my favorite time to edit. Not just your wardrobe — your makeup bag. The heat means heavy products work against you, and the lifestyle of summer — travel, outdoor events, long days that turn into late nights — means you need things that are versatile, portable, and actually reliable. After 15+ years as a makeup artist in New York City, summer is when I see clients really benefit from stripping back to what matters. Here’s what I’d put in the ideal minimalist summer bag, and why each one earns its place.

1. Mineral Sunscreen
This isn't negotiable. Start every single day with SPF - it doubles as your primer and creates a smooth, protected base for everything else. Our new Moisturizing Mineral Sunscreen is lightweight enough for daily wear and works beautifully under makeup.
2. Skin Tint or Light Foundation
Heavy foundation in summer heat? No thanks. Switch to our Skin Tint Serum Foundation - it's packed with skincare ingredients, gives you light to medium buildable coverage, and includes mineral SPF protection. It feels like nothing on your skin but evens everything out. Apply with a damp sponge for that perfect "cloud skin" effect.
3. Touch Up Concealer
This is your summer MVP. Use it under eyes, as a highlighter on your brow bone and cheekbones, to brighten your lids, and for quick touch-ups throughout the day. Our Touch Up Concealer is water-resistant, lightweight, and genuinely does it all. Toss it in your bag and you're covered.
4. Cream Blush or Bronzer
Powder can look chalky in humidity. Cream formulas blend seamlessly into skin and give you that natural, flushed-from-the-sun glow. Apply with your fingers for the easiest, most natural application. Our Luxury Cream Blush gives you that perfect summer flush that lasts.
5. Lightweight Lip Product
Keep it simple. A hydrating lip color that you can apply without a mirror - our Luxury Lip Gloss and Lip Butter both deliver gorgeous color and hydration without any fuss.
